Understanding Fuel Efficiency Metrics

Fuel efficiency is typically measured in two main ways: liters per kilometer (L/Km) and miles per gallon (MPG). Understanding these metrics is the first step in converting between them.

Liters per Kilometer (L/Km)

L/Km is a metric used to measure how many liters of fuel a vehicle consumes to travel one kilometer. This metric is commonly used in countries that follow the metric system. For example, if a car consumes 8 liters of fuel to travel 100 kilometers, its fuel efficiency is 8 L/100Km.

Miles per Gallon (MPG)

MPG is a metric used to measure how many miles a vehicle can travel on one gallon of fuel. This metric is commonly used in countries that follow the imperial system. For example, if a car can travel 30 miles on one gallon of fuel, its fuel efficiency is 30 MPG.

Converting L/Km to MPG

Converting L Km In Mpg involves a straightforward mathematical process. Here’s a step-by-step guide to help you understand and perform the conversion:

Step 1: Understand the Conversion Factors

To convert L/Km to MPG, you need to know the conversion factors between liters and gallons, and between kilometers and miles.

  • 1 liter is approximately 0.264172 gallons.
  • 1 kilometer is approximately 0.621371 miles.

Step 2: Convert Liters to Gallons

First, convert the fuel consumption from liters to gallons. For example, if your vehicle consumes 8 liters per 100 kilometers, you would calculate the gallons consumed as follows:

8 liters * 0.264172 gallons/liter = 2.113376 gallons

Step 3: Convert Kilometers to Miles

Next, convert the distance traveled from kilometers to miles. For 100 kilometers, the conversion would be:

100 kilometers * 0.621371 miles/kilometer = 62.1371 miles

Step 4: Calculate MPG

Finally, divide the distance traveled in miles by the fuel consumed in gallons to get the MPG. Using the example above:

62.1371 miles / 2.113376 gallons = 29.40 MPG

So, a vehicle that consumes 8 L/100Km has a fuel efficiency of approximately 29.40 MPG.

💡 Note: These calculations are approximations based on standard conversion factors. Actual fuel efficiency may vary based on driving conditions, vehicle maintenance, and other factors.

Practical Examples of L/Km to MPG Conversion

Let's look at a few practical examples to illustrate the conversion process.

Example 1: Daily Commuter

Suppose you drive a compact car that consumes 6 liters per 100 kilometers. To convert this to MPG:

  • Convert liters to gallons: 6 liters * 0.264172 gallons/liter = 1.585032 gallons
  • Convert kilometers to miles: 100 kilometers * 0.621371 miles/kilometer = 62.1371 miles
  • Calculate MPG: 62.1371 miles / 1.585032 gallons = 39.21 MPG

Your compact car has a fuel efficiency of approximately 39.21 MPG.

Example 2: Long-Distance Traveler

If you drive a SUV that consumes 12 liters per 100 kilometers, the conversion would be:

  • Convert liters to gallons: 12 liters * 0.264172 gallons/liter = 3.170064 gallons
  • Convert kilometers to miles: 100 kilometers * 0.621371 miles/kilometer = 62.1371 miles
  • Calculate MPG: 62.1371 miles / 3.170064 gallons = 19.60 MPG

Your SUV has a fuel efficiency of approximately 19.60 MPG.

Using a Conversion Table

For quick reference, you can use a conversion table to estimate L Km In Mpg without performing the calculations each time. Here is a sample table for common fuel efficiency values:

L/Km (L/100Km) MPG
5 47.04
6 39.21
7 33.61
8 29.40
9 26.13
10 23.52
11 21.36
12 19.60

This table provides a quick reference for converting common L/Km values to MPG. Keep in mind that these are approximations and actual fuel efficiency may vary.

Factors Affecting Fuel Efficiency

Several factors can affect your vehicle's fuel efficiency, regardless of whether you measure it in L/Km or MPG. Understanding these factors can help you optimize your fuel usage and reduce costs.

Driving Habits

Your driving habits play a significant role in fuel efficiency. Aggressive driving, rapid acceleration, and excessive braking can all reduce your vehicle's fuel efficiency. Adopting a smoother driving style can help improve your MPG.

Vehicle Maintenance

Regular vehicle maintenance is crucial for maintaining fuel efficiency. Ensuring that your tires are properly inflated, your engine is well-tuned, and your air filters are clean can all contribute to better fuel economy.

Vehicle Load

The weight of your vehicle can also affect fuel efficiency. Carrying excess weight in your vehicle can increase fuel consumption. Removing unnecessary items from your trunk or cargo area can help improve your MPG.

Road Conditions

Road conditions, such as traffic congestion and road surface, can impact fuel efficiency. Driving in heavy traffic or on rough roads can increase fuel consumption. Planning your route to avoid congested areas and smooth roads can help improve your fuel economy.
